What licensing actually covers in Texas

Texas manages electricians with the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ation. This matters greater than the majority of people recognize, since the license class dictates who can create, manage, and draw authorizations for your job.

  • Apprentice and Residential Wireman discover and function under supervision.
  • Journeyman Electrical contractors can execute broad ranges of work.
  • Master Electrical contractors are in charge of style and code compliance, and their oversight supports the Electrical Contractor license.
  • An Electrical Service provider permit is what allows a company to provide electric solutions to the public, bring the right insurance policy, and draw permits.

When you employ a certified electrician in Frisco, you must be handling a service provider whose firm holds that Electric Professional permit, utilizes a Master Electrician of document, and will certainly protect licenses as needed by the City of Frisco. If you get a proposal and it is missing out on the contractor license number, that is a problem you can repair right away by selecting differently.

Licensing is not an assurance of workmanship, but it is the non-negotiable standard. It additionally links into liability. If a job stops working an examination, the specialist, not you, need to function the modification. If there is a service warranty case, you must not be left looking Facebook for a handyman who switched phone numbers.

Permits and evaluations in Frisco, without the runaround

Frisco implements the National Electrical Code, usually on a one to two cycle lag after each new version, with regional changes. The city's Building Assessments division calls for authorizations for solution upgrades, new circuits in remodels, EV battery charger circuits, whole-home generators, and a lot of commercial occupant enhancements. Smaller like-for-like substitutes inside a panel, such as exchanging a breaker of the very same kind and rating, typically do not call for a license, yet the line can be blurry in remodels.

A solid neighborhood electrician in Frisco knows just how to:

  • Verify whether your scope calls for a license and inspection.
  • Coordinate with Oncor for meter draws or solution disconnects.
  • Schedule rough and final examinations to keep a remodel on schedule.

Expect a Frisco electrician to talk about examination windows in actual terms. For example, a panel upgrade on a weekday could follow a plan such as this: power down at 8:30 a.m., panel change full by mid-afternoon, city inspection in the late afternoon, and Oncor re-energize by very early night. Not daily works together, yet Frisco electrical inspection there ought to be a plan, and it should include momentary power methods for crucial tons if an overnight delay hits.

Typical upgrades that make sense in Frisco

Panel upgrades are frequent. Numerous very early 2000s homes were constructed with 150 amp solutions that ran penalty till somebody added a pool, a 2nd oven, and an EV battery charger. Transferring to 200 amps does not simply clear nuisance journeys; it provides headroom for the next years. Spending plan ranges vary, yet in Frisco an uncomplicated panel and solution upgrade could land between 3,000 and 6,500 bucks, including license and evaluation. Complex meter areas, mast job, or stucco repair services can press that higher.

Whole home rise defense is a small line product that saves costly electronics. Anticipate 350 to 900 dollars set up for a top quality device, plus coordination with a panel brand that supports noted surge modules. After lightning period, I see the regret cases.

EV charging is a growth area. Running a 240 volt circuit to a garage, setting up a 50 amp receptacle or hardwiring a battery charger, and guaranteeing tons administration through a clever breaker or tons lost gadget is now routine. In system homes where garage panels are nearby, installs can be as low as 600 to 1,200 bucks. Long terms with finished spaces or panel upgrades change the math.

For services, lighting retrofits repay promptly. Changing to LED with correct controls can reduce lighting power by 40 to 70 percent. The technique is doing it without harming visual convenience or producing flicker on video clip systems. Server storage room power conditioning, committed circuits for kitchen equipment, and periodic infrared scans of major lugs prevail, reasonable habits.

    Two instance vignettes from the field

    A Stonebriar family members added a second EV, both charging over night, and began stumbling the primary breaker once a week in July when the air conditioning cycled hard. The panel was 150 amps, aluminum feeders, and three tandem breakers that recommended a panel full previous design. We set up a tons management tool that strangled one charger when the a/c pressed kicked, included a hardwired 48 amp circuit for the primary EV, and set up a 200 amp panel upgrade after the summertime rush. Cost was less than a rush upgrade, and within two weeks, the annoyance trips quit. 6 months later, throughout the cooler season, we completed the panel upgrade with a same-day interruption and buttoned-up labeling. No lost cash, no 2nd emergency call.

    In a shopping mall off Eldorado, a café build-out recycled a panel timetable that came from the prior occupant, a tiny office. The espresso equipment and undercounter refrigerator periodically shared a circuit with dimmable lights, and periodically, the lights pulsed when the equipment warmed. The repair called for mapping circuits, documenting what was actually there, and moving loads to devoted homeruns. The electrician rebuilt the panel timetable, added two circuits to the back bar, and identified at both panel and electrical outlet areas. Price was modest compared to shed Oncor power service coordination beverages and aggravated consumers. The café can open up the next day without lighting gymnastics.

    Frequently Asked Questions about Electricians


    What are good questions to ask an electrician?

    Good questions include asking about licensing, insurance, and experience with similar projects. It is also important to ask about pricing structure, timelines, and warranties on work performed. You may also want to confirm whether permits are required. Asking about safety procedures and code compliance can help verify professionalism.

    How much do electricians get paid in Texas?

    Electricians in Texas typically earn between $50,000 and $70,000 per year. Experienced electricians or those with specialized certifications may earn over $80,000 annually. Pay varies based on experience, employer type, and certifications. Overtime and emergency work may increase total earnings.

    How much is a call out for an electrician?

    An electrician call-out fee usually ranges from $75 to $150. This fee typically covers travel time and initial diagnostics. Some electricians apply the call-out fee toward the total cost if additional work is completed. Emergency or after-hours call-outs often cost more.

    What do local electricians charge per hour?

    Local electricians generally charge between $50 and $100 per hour. Rates vary depending on experience, licensing, and job complexity. Specialized services may cost more per hour. Minimum service fees or travel charges may also apply.

    What is the minimum pay for an electrician?

    The minimum pay for entry-level electricians is typically around $15 to $20 per hour. Apprentices may start at lower wages while gaining experience and training. Pay increases with licensing and technical skills. Union positions may offer higher starting wages.

    What is the typical minimum charge for electricians?

    The typical minimum charge for electricians ranges from $75 to $150 per visit. This usually covers basic labor and travel expenses. Some electricians apply this charge toward additional repairs. Minimum fees vary based on policies and job type.

    How much will an electrician charge to fit a light?

    Installing a standard light fixture typically costs between $65 and $150. Costs may increase if new wiring or electrical boxes are required. Complex fixtures such as ceiling fans may require additional labor. Hourly rates and materials can affect the final price.

    How do electricians check wiring?

    Electricians check wiring using tools such as voltage testers and multimeters. They inspect connections, insulation, and circuit continuity. Testing may include checking load capacity and breaker performance. These checks help ensure systems meet safety standards.
